?? main.c
字號:
#include "msp430x22x4.h"
//WDT在看門狗模式下,當看門狗溢出時,再系統復位時來查詢WDTIFG位,
//來判斷復位是不是由WDT溢出引起的,
//如果是由于WTD溢出引起就點亮LED.
//然后再將WDT關閉,看WDTIFG還是否會置位.
// MSP430F2274
// -----------------
// /|\| XIN|-
// | | |
// --|RST XOUT|-
// | |
// | P1.0|-->LED
int main( void )
{
//WDTCTL=WDTPW+WDTHOLD; //關看門狗
BCSCTL1 =CALBC1_1MHZ; //設定DCO為1MHZ
DCOCTL =CALBC1_1MHZ;
P1OUT &=~BIT0; //LED滅
P1DIR |=BIT0;
if(WDTIFG&IFG1)
{
P1OUT |=BIT0; //如果看門狗溢出LED亮
}
else
{
P1OUT &=~BIT0;
}
while(1);
return 0;
}
?? 快捷鍵說明
復制代碼
Ctrl + C
搜索代碼
Ctrl + F
全屏模式
F11
切換主題
Ctrl + Shift + D
顯示快捷鍵
?
增大字號
Ctrl + =
減小字號
Ctrl + -